A doggy soft play is preparing to reopen for the new season and will be 'bigger and better' than before. Bark N Bounce offers stay and play sessions, birthday parties and breed meet-ups for puppies and dogs and is massively popular with pet owners.

It also offers a place for dogs staying at the site's Keepers Boarding Kennels to have a run around, as owners can book a play session as part of their pet's stay. The venue, in Boothstown, near Worsley, in Salford, first opened as a secure outdoor field area in 2019, but later expanded with a 90ft indoor section too - to let the animals play in all weathers and help customers stay dry.

Now, as it prepares to open next month for the spring and summer, some new additions are being added too, including a drinks trailer and some outdoor seating so that the human customers can enjoy a drink and a snack while their dogs are busy playing.
